Self-Hosting Temperature and Humidity Sensors: A Journey to Automation
Introduction to Self-Hosting
I recently stumbled upon a Reddit post that caught my attention. A user named ColdStorage256 was looking for ways to self-host temperature and humidity sensors in their home. They wanted to automate the process of storing readings without relying on smart apps or export functionality. This sparked my curiosity, and I decided to dive deeper into the world of self-hosting sensors.
Why Self-Host Sensors?
So, why would someone want to self-host sensors? For me, it’s about having control over my data and being able to automate tasks without relying on third-party apps. With self-hosting, I can store my sensor readings locally, which is more secure and private. Plus, I can use the data to create custom dashboards and visualizations, which is really cool.
Options for Self-Hosting Sensors
There are a few options for self-hosting sensors, including using a Raspberry Pi or Arduino board. These tiny computers are perfect for DIY projects and can be programmed to read sensor data and store it locally. Another option is to use dedicated sensor hubs that can connect to your network and store data on a local server.
Some popular options for self-hosting sensors include:
- Raspberry Pi: A small, affordable computer that can be used to read sensor data and store it locally.
- Arduino: A microcontroller board that can be used to read sensor data and connect to a local server.
- ESP32/ESP8266: Wi-Fi enabled microcontrollers that can be used to read sensor data and connect to a local server.
Choosing the Right Sensors
When it comes to choosing sensors, there are a few things to consider. First, you need to decide what type of sensors you want to use. Temperature and humidity sensors are popular choices, but you can also use sensors to monitor other factors like air quality, motion, and sound.
Some popular sensor options include:
- DHT11: A basic temperature and humidity sensor that’s easy to use and affordable.
- BME280: A more advanced temperature, humidity, and pressure sensor that’s highly accurate.
- DS18B20: A digital temperature sensor that’s highly accurate and can be used to monitor temperature in multiple locations.
Setting Up Your Self-Hosted Sensor System
Setting up a self-hosted sensor system can be a bit tricky, but it’s definitely doable. First, you need to choose your hardware and sensors, then you need to set up your software and configure your system to store data locally.
One popular software option for self-hosting sensors is Home Assistant. It’s an open-source platform that allows you to integrate all your sensors and devices into one system, and it’s highly customizable.
Conclusion
I hope this article has inspired you to explore the world of self-hosting sensors. Whether you’re a DIY enthusiast or just looking for a new project, self-hosting sensors is definitely worth considering.
Samohostowanie czujników temperatury i wilgotności: Podróż do automatyzacji
Wprowadzenie do samohostowania
Niedawno natrafiłem na post na Reddit, który zwrócił moją uwagę. Użytkownik o nicku ColdStorage256 szukał sposobów na samohostowanie czujników temperatury i wilgotności w swoim domu. Chciał zautomatyzować proces przechowywania odczytów bez polegania na inteligentnych aplikacjach lub funkcjach eksportu. To rozbudziło moją ciekawość, i postanowiłem zagłębić się w świat samohostowania czujników.
Dlaczego samohostować czujniki?
Więc, dlaczego ktoś mógłby chcieć samohostować czujniki? Dla mnie, chodzi o to, aby mieć kontrolę nad moimi danymi i móc zautomatyzować zadania bez polegania na aplikacjach stron trzecich. Z samohostowaniem, mogę przechowywać odczyty czujników lokalnie, co jest bardziej bezpieczne i prywatne. Ponadto, mogę użyć danych do tworzenia niestandardowych pulpity i wizualizacji, co jest naprawdę fajne.
Opcje dla samohostowania czujników
Istnieją kilka opcji dla samohostowania czujników, w tym używanie platformy Raspberry Pi lub płyty Arduino. Te małe komputery są idealne do projektów DIY i mogą być zaprogramowane do odczytywania danych czujników i przechowywania ich lokalnie. Inną opcją jest używanie dedykowanych centrów czujników, które mogą być podłączone do sieci i przechowywać dane na lokalnym serwerze.
Niektóre popularne opcje dla samohostowania czujników obejmują:
- Raspberry Pi: Mały, niedrogi komputer, który może być użyty do odczytywania danych czujników i przechowywania ich lokalnie.
- Arduino: Płyta mikrokontrolera, która może być użyta do odczytywania danych czujników i podłączenia do lokalnego serwera.
- ESP32/ESP8266: Mikrokontrolery z Wi-Fi, które mogą być użyte do odczytywania danych czujników i podłączenia do lokalnego serwera.
Wybór odpowiednich czujników
Gdy chodzi o wybór czujników, trzeba wziąć pod uwagę kilka rzeczy. Po pierwsze, trzeba zdecydować, jaki typ czujników chce się używać. Czujniki temperatury i wilgotności są popularnymi wyborami, ale można również używać czujników do monitorowania innych czynników, takich jak jakość powietrza, ruch i dźwięk.
Niektóre popularne opcje czujników obejmują:
- DHT11: Podstawowy czujnik temperatury i wilgotności, który jest łatwy w użyciu i niedrogi.
- BME280: Bardziej zaawansowany czujnik temperatury, wilgotności i ciśnienia, który jest bardzo dokładny.
- DS18B20: Cyfrowy czujnik temperatury, który jest bardzo dokładny i może być użyty do monitorowania temperatury w wielu miejscach.
Konfigurowanie systemu samohostowania czujników
Konfigurowanie systemu samohostowania czujników może być trochę trudne, ale jest to zdecydowanie możliwe. Po pierwsze, trzeba wybrać sprzęt i czujniki, a następnie trzeba skonfigurować oprogramowanie i system, aby przechowywać dane lokalnie.
Jedną z popularnych opcji oprogramowania dla samohostowania czujników jest Home Assistant. Jest to platforma open-source, która pozwala na integrację wszystkich czujników i urządzeń w jeden system, i jest bardzo dostosowywalna.
Podsumowanie
Samohostowanie czujników temperatury i wilgotności może być fajnym i satysfakcjonującym projektem. Pozwala na kontrolę nad danymi i zautomatyzowanie zadań bez polegania na aplikacjach stron trzecich. Z odpowiednim sprzętem i oprogramowaniem, można stworzyć niestandardowy system czujników, który spełnia Twoje potrzeby i dostarcza cennych informacji o środowisku.
Mam nadzieję, że ten artykuł zainspirował Cię do eksplorowania świata samohostowania czujników. Niezależnie od tego, czy jesteś entuzjastą DIY, czy po prostu szukasz nowego projektu, samohostowanie czujników jest zdecydowanie warte rozważenia.